Your Cat's Sensory World: Scent and Its Importance
Cats are creatures who explore the world through their noses. Their sense of smell is many times more developed than ours, deeply influencing their behavior, moods, and overall well-being. 1. Beyond 'Catnip': Natural Pheromones and Plant Extracts
Catnip is no longer the sole option. In 2026, plant extracts that mimic cats' natural pheromones or have a calming effect (such as vet-approved formulations of lavender and chamomile) are becoming more popular. These extracts can be offered to cats through special diffusers or toys.
- Safe Pheromone Sprays: Pheromone sprays that can be spritzed in your cat's play area or bed, offering a calming and sense of belonging, work wonders, especially for cats adjusting to a new environment or experiencing stress.
- Toys Enriched with Natural Plant Extracts: Toys infused with plant extracts other than catnip, such as valerian root or honeysuckle, keep cats engaged for longer.

4. The 'Clean Scent' Revolution: Home Environment and Scent Hygiene
Cats are sensitive to strong and artificial scents. In March 2026, 'cat-friendly' approaches in cleaning products and home fragrances are coming to the fore.
- Natural and Neutral Cleaning Products: Cleaning products used in cat living areas are preferred to be natural and neutrally scented so as not to bother cats' sensitive noses.
- Cat-Focused Filters in Air Purifiers: Air purifiers used to eliminate unwanted odors in the home are featuring special filter systems that are kind to cats' respiratory tracts.
Making Scent Experiences Safe
While these trends are exciting, keeping cat health paramount is essential. Here are points to consider:
- Veterinary Approval: Consult your veterinarian before using any new scent product.
- Natural and Pure Ingredients: Avoid artificial perfumes and chemicals.
- Observation: Always provide your cat with an escape route, an area where they can move away from the scent.
- Minimal Use: Especially with strong scents, try a very small amount initially.
